The Contractor shall provide a fully functioning interface (Application Programming Interface, or API) with
DeCA's eCommerce application. NCR's proprietary FreShop(r) application is the current solution for DeCA's
eCommerce platform.
This is a non-personal services contract to provide eCommerce bulk delivery of dry, chill and frozen
grocery products via less than full truck load (LTL) to destinations within a 30-mile radius of the brick-andmortar
Commissary locations. Currently, 17 Commissary locations provide bulk grocery delivery orders for
fresh foods to include dry, chill and frozen products. Over-time, additional commissary locations--up to153
more--may begin using this bulk delivery service as their operational needs evolve. This expansion will build
upon the existing 17 locations. DeCA will provide the contractor 30 days 'calendar notice for each new location
beyond the original 17 locations.
Unless otherwise stated herein, the Contractor shall provide all personnel, equipment, supplies, transportation,
tools, materials, supervision, and other items necessary to perform eCommerce bulk delivery services for dry,
chill, and frozen grocery products from the brick-and-mortar commissary location to delivery location(s) within
a 30-mile radius of the originating commissary. Delivery includes pick-up, transport, and drop-off of the grocery
products. Currently, 17 Commissary locations receive bulk grocery delivery orders to include dry, chill and
frozen products. Over-time, additional commissary locations--up to 153 more--may begin using this bulk delivery service as their operational needs evolve. This expansion will build upon the existing 17 locations.
Deca will provide the contractor 30 calendar days' notice for each new location beyond the original 17 locations.
